Indian Postal department use Postal Index Number(PIN) or Pincode for post office numbering. PIN code of Chhipa Barod S.O (325221) is a 6 digit code is used to find out delivery Post Offices in district in India. The PIN codes are divided in 9 zones. The first digit "3" represents the region i.e. Rajasthan The second digit "2" represents the sub-region i.e. Ajmer, and the third digit "5" represents the district of that region i.e. Kota.
